Samsung Galaxy M52 5G Vs iQOO Z5
Model | Samsung Galaxy M52 5G | iQOO Z5 5G |
Display | 6.7-inch FHD+ Super AMOLED+ Display | 6.67-inch FHD+ IPS LCD Display |
Refresh Rate | 120Hz Refresh Rate | 120Hz Refresh Rate |
Resolution | 2400×1080 pixels | 2400×1080 pixels |
Display Glass | Gorilla Glass 5 | Panda Glass |
Rear Camera | 64MP primary lens f/1.8 aperture 12MP ultra-wide-angle lens f/2.2 aperture 5MP macro lens f/2.4 aperture | 64MP primary lens f/1.79 aperture 8MP ultra-wide-angle lens f/2.2 aperture 2MP macro lens f/2.4 aperture |
Rear LED | Yes | Yes |
Front Camera | 32MP Selfie Camera | 16MP Selfie Camera |
Battery | 5000 mAh Battery | 5000 mAh Battery |
Charging | 25W Fast Charging Support (15W Charger inside the box) | 44W Fast Charging Support (44W Charger inside the box) |
Processor | Qualcomm Snapdragon 778G Processor (Adreno 642L GPU) | Qualcomm Snapdragon 778G Processor (Adreno 642L GPU) |
Back Material | Plastic Material | Glass Material |
Card Slot | Hybrid Slot (2 SIM or 1+1 microSD) | Dual SIM Slot |
Fingerprint | Side-mounted Fingerprint Scanner | Side-mounted Fingerprint Scanner |
Operating System | OneUI 3.1 Based on Android 11 | FuntouchOS 12 Based on Android 11 |
Thickness | 7.4 mm | 8.5 mm |
Weight | 173 grams | 193 grams |
RAM | 6GB/8GB LPDDR4x RAM | 8GB/12GB LPDDR5 RAM |
ROM or Storage | 128GB UFS 2.1 Storage | 128GB/256GB UFS 3.1 Storage |
Headphone Jack | No | Yes |
Speaker | Single Speaker | Single Speaker |
Bluetooth Version | v5.0 | v5.2 |
Sensors | Accelerometer, Gyro Sensor, Geomagnetic Sensor, Light Sensor, Proximity Sensor | Accelerometer, Ambient light sensor, Proximity Sensor, E-compass, Gyroscope |
Display
The Samsung Galaxy M32 5G comes with a 6.7-inch FHD+ Super AMOLED+ Display that has a refresh rate of 120Hz while the iQOO Z5 5G comes with a 6.67-inch FHD+ IPS LCD Display that has a refresh rate of 120Hz.
Both the displays have a screen resolution of 2400×1080 pixels. However, the Galaxy M52 5G has a Corning Gorilla Glass 5 Protection on the top while the iQOO Z5 has a Panda Glass Protection on the top.
Camera and Battery
Nowadays, the camera is the top priority for almost all users. When it comes to the camera, both smartphones have a 64MP triple rear camera setup with an LED Flash. However, the Galaxy M52 has a 64MP primary lens, 12MP ultra-wide-angle lens, and a 5MP macro lens.
On the other hand, the iQOO Z5 5G has a 64MP primary lens, an 8MP ultra-wide-angle lens, and a 2MP macro lens. The Galaxy M52 5G has a 32MP Selfie camera while the iQOO Z5 has a 16MP Selfie camera lens. Both the smartphones do not have OIS (Optical Image Stabilization).
When it comes to battery, both smartphones have a 5000 mAh Battery. However, the Samsung Galaxy M52 supports 25W Fast Charging while the iQOO Z5 supports 44W Fast Charging. Samsung has provided a 15W Charger inside the box while iQOO has provided a 44W Fast Charger inside the box.
Performance
Both the smartphones are powered by an octa-core Qualcomm Snapdragon 778G Processor that is coupled with Adreno 642L GPU and runs on Android 11. The Samsung Galaxy M52 5G has UFS 2.1 Storage while the iQOO Z5 5G has UFS 3.1 Storage.
The Samsung Galaxy M52 5G supports NFC while iQOO Z5 does not support NFC. However, the Galaxy M52 5G does not have a 3.5 mm Headphone Jack while the iQOO Z5 has a 3.5 mm Headphone Jack.
Both the handsets are 5G supportive. However, the Samsung Galaxy M52 5G has eleven 5G bands that are n1, n3, n5, n7, n8, n20, n28, n40, n41, n66, and n78 while the iQOO Z5 has two 5G bands that are n77 and n78.

Conclusion: Samsung Galaxy M52 5G Vs iQOO Z5
Based on the specifications and features we know about both smartphones, it is clear that both handsets have different use cases. People looking for a better display, better rear camera, NFC technology, more 5G bands, better selfie camera should buy the Samsung Galaxy M52 5G.
On the other hand, people looking for faster-charging support, 3.5 mm Headphone Jack, glass back design, faster storage, and RAM type should buy the iQOO Z5.
However, both devices are good at their respective price. But if you are getting both devices at almost similar prices or with a price gap of Rs 3k at most then you can definitely consider Samsung Galaxy M52 5G.
